I remember seeing the commercials: Karlie Kloss in a Heidi braid whispering, "Tap tap, tap tap." The announcement of the year is that the cushion compact has gone mass (thanks, L'Oréal!) like we knew it would. It's great news that gets even better when I tell you that L'Oréal's True Match Lumi Cushion is actually better than most of what's already out there.

First of all, accessibility. This guy is $16 at Target, Duane Reade, Walgreens, CVS, your supermarket, and Drugstore.com. I think this more than makes up for the fact that at the drugstore, you can't try out your shade first. Buy the wrong one, and it's a relatively low-impact mistake. (If you're swimming in time, it might be worthwhile to go to your nearest beauty counter and try the Lancôme Miracle Cushion out first. You didn't hear it from me, but the Lumi is a very excellent dupe in both the coverage and color categories.)

Secondly, nothing about this product feels particularly drugstore beyond the fact that it can be purchased there. The coverage is custom and dewy in a way that very few comparably-priced foundations are. I'll say it again—it's a casual purchase for a very non-casual looking face. Very Edita in St. Bart's. It's all sorts of glorious.
